Output 6ef6077501d57df625575e2cc667a9091efcfdf0fdfd4a05557aed458595ebc1:0

value
45239243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b8219cd5861e1c9b7aa7b8c49ed8a1b51c9441b OP_EQUAL
address
32jsDDSG2ivEYc1SQJuuDoFpDAzbS6VQfY
transaction
6ef6077501d57df625575e2cc667a9091efcfdf0fdfd4a05557aed458595ebc1
confirmations
328702
spent
true